首页> 外国专利> Extending distributed hash table-based software network functions to switching hardware

Extending distributed hash table-based software network functions to switching hardware

机译:扩展了基于分布式哈希表的软件网络功能以切换硬件

摘要

According to one aspect disclosed herein, a system can include a set of node peers, including a first subset implemented in software and a second subset implemented in hardware. The first subset can include a software node. The second subset can include a hardware node that includes a hardware cache, a processor, and a memory that stores computer-executable instructions. The hardware node can receive, from a network, a packet, and can determine if data that identifies a path associated with the packet is stored in the hardware cache. If not, the hardware node can query the software node to identify the path associated with the packet, and can receive, in response from the software node, the data that identifies the path, which then can be stored in the hardware cache. The hardware node can forward, along the path, the packet to a network element.
机译:根据这里公开的一个方面,系统可以包括一组节点对等体,包括在软件中实现的第一子集和在硬件中实现的第二子集。 第一子集可以包括软件节点。 第二子集可以包括包括存储计算机可执行指令的硬件高速缓存,处理器和存储器的硬件节点。 硬件节点可以从网络,数据包接收,并且可以确定标识与分组相关联的路径的数据存储在硬件高速缓存中。 如果不是,硬件节点可以查询软件节点以识别与分组相关联的路径,并且可以响应于软件节点接收识别该路径的数据,该数据可以存储在硬件高速缓存中。 硬件节点可以沿路径向前转发到网络元素。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号